Eight injured in M-25 accident



BURTCHVIlLE TWP. - A collision sent eight people to the hospital with minor injuries Monday afternoon after a Lexington man fell asleep at the wheel.

The crash occurred at 2:20 p.m. in the 6300 block of Lakeshore Road, just south of Norman Road.

According to the St. Clair County Sheriff Department, Adam Munzlang, 18, of Lexington was headed north when he fell asleep and crossed the centerline, striking a southbound Chevrolet van driven by Dawn Bakeman, 40, of Croswell.

Bakeman and seven passengers in her vehicle, all minors, were transported to Port Huron Hospital with minor injuries. A 10 year old girl was transferred to St. John's Hospital for observation but was expected to be released earlier this week, Sheriff's Department Sgt. Tom Buckley said Tuesday.

Munzlang was taken to Port Huron Hospital but refused treatment, Buckley said. He was ticketed for driving left of the center lane.

Alcohol is not suspected to be a factor in the crash. Munzlag told officers he had not slept the night before.

Lakeshore Road was closed between Norman Road and Metcalf Road for approximately two hours while officers cleared the scene.
